    Default Toshiba Smart TV not showing all files

    I have Mezzmo Pro 5.2.0.0 running on windows server 2016 essentials.
    I can stream to many devices (PCs,Fire TV, Roku ETC) all of which can see all the files on the server.
    I have a Toshiba smart TV with DLNA client that plays and displays most of the files, but some are not presented in the list.
    E.G. I have all episodes of Breaking Bad saved as MP4 files but series 1 episodes 2,3 and 6 do not show, but all others do.
    All other devices do show these...

    Any Ideas ?

    Hi,
    it may depend upon the profile, if Mezzmo is listing the files in a format not supported by the device then they may not be shown. Can you please tell us which device profile is assigned to the TV in 'Media Devices' in Mezzmo?
